Early Life and Military Service

Before stepping into the bright lights of Hollywood and the theater world, Richard Dysart served his country. He spent four years in the Air Force, doing his part during the Korean War. Founding a Theater Legacy

Richard Dysart wasn't just an actor who showed up for a role; he was also a builder of artistic institutions. He was a founding member of the American Conservatory Theatre, which is located in San Francisco. The Role That Defined a Career: Leland McKenzie

For many viewers, Richard Dysart is forever linked with the character of Leland McKenzie. He played Leland McKenzie, one of the namesake partners of the McKenzie Brackman law firm, on the popular television show "L.A. Law." This role, you know, truly became his most recognizable.

Leland McKenzie was a character who held a lot of authority, someone who was often the calm center in a busy and dramatic law office. Dysart brought a certain gravitas to the part, making Leland seem like a genuinely wise and experienced figure. Roots and Royal Connections

The name "Richard," which means "brave ruler," has very old historical roots and connections to kings and queens. Its origins can be traced back to Old High German and Old Frankish languages. It gained a lot of popularity in England after the Norman Conquest, which was a pretty big event in history, you know.

During the late Middle Ages, this name was quite common, and it has remained a classic choice for centuries.
